Your Role at GEI.

GEI is seeking one casual on-call Ecohydrologist to join our ecological restoration team which includes expertise in terrestrial and aquatic ecology, species at risk, landscape architecture, climate change, Indigenous engagement, environmental engineering, hydrogeology, and fluvial geomorphology. The Ecohydrologist would work collaboratively with the natural science and engineering teams to develop, implement, and analyze site to watershed scale ecohydrological monitoring programs (baseline, during construction, post-restoration) for retained, created and to be restored wetland habitats. The Ecohydrologist would also provide technical advice to the natural science and engineering teams regarding the design, implementation and monitoring of mitigation, enhancement and restoration plans, in order to establish the required ecohydrological conditions to maintain/restore wetland habitats.

Essential Responsibilities & Duties

  • Wetland habitat physical characterization and monitoring (e.g., hydrology, soil hydrophysical properties, biogeochemistry, carbon cycling)
  • Surface water/groundwater interactions assessment
  • Hydrological mapping of wetland ecosystems
  • Wetland water balance assessment and analysis
  • Hydrological/ecological interactions and impact assessment on vegetation communities

Minimum Qualifications

  • PhD Degree in ecohydrology, or related discipline
  • Proficiency in ecohydrological monitoring techniques
  • Expertise in statistical analysis of large datasets
  • Skilled in GIS and spatial data analysis
